Quick Summary
The Department of the Air Force, specifically the 28th Contracting Squadron (FA4690), is soliciting proposals for the purchase of professional-grade tools with etching and foam shadowing for the new Low Observable (LO) facility at Ellsworth AFB, SD. This is a Total Small Business Set-Aside opportunity. Proposals are due by June 4, 2026, at 1:00 PM Local Time.
Scope of Work
This requirement involves procuring specific tool sets, including the Hangar Box, Silicone Box, Structures Box, and Composite Box, as detailed in Exhibits A through D. The contractor will be responsible for:
- Procuring tools and toolboxes based on government-provided lists.
- Designing and producing custom-cut, two-color foam tool shadow trays for toolboxes (contractor-purchased or government-provided).
- Providing tool ID laser etchings on each tool using government-provided ID numbers, ensuring legibility and specific placement requirements.
- Ensuring identical tool layouts and sequential etchings for multiple identical tool kits.
- Shipping all items to the government delivery point at Ellsworth AFB, SD.
Key Requirements
Tools must be professional-grade, with capabilities matching reference part numbers. A Brand Name Justification (Attach 6) specifies the need for Snap-On tools due to standardization requirements per DAFMAN 21-101. All tools must have a nine-digit Worldwide Identification Number (WWID) laser etched. Foam trays must be custom-cut, two-layered, and contrasting for tool retention and identification of missing tools. Tool insert layouts require government approval prior to production. A minimum 1-year warranty is required on all hand, air, and power tools.
